Thunderbird and gmail
Why do I have to resign in to my Gmail/Comcast accounts every time I open TB version 68.1.2? Did a recent update to TB change the auto login or is it a change to Google security that forces me to do this? Is there a fix or work around that anyone knows about?

If you have OAuth2 authentication set up for the gmail IMAP account, it requires cookies to be enabled for google.com (in Tools/Options/Privacy), and then a browser window appears where you enter your usual account password. This should only happen once, but if you have some utility that deletes cookies or other settings, it may erase the record of authentication.
Another possibility is that your account passwords aren't being remembered, even though you enabled that option:
